About Ben Tirran

Ben Tirran, also known as The Goet, is a rounded summit in the vast Mounth country of the eastern Highlands, on the north side of Glen Clova in Angus. It marks the highest point of a broad plateau, with a scatter of lochans lying below the top.

Kirriemuir, to the south, is the nearest town. At 897 m the hill is a Corbett, Marilyn, HuMP and Simm.

Finding the summit

Surveyor's note

ground c 20m N is of similar height.

The recorded summit point is partly buried trig point in shelter. That distinction matters on broad or flat tops, where the obvious cairn is not always the true high point.
